[−][src]Struct ckb_occupied_capacity::Capacity
CKB capacity.
It is encoded as the amount of Shannons
internally.
Implementations
impl Capacity
[src]
pub const fn zero() -> Capacity
[src]
Capacity of zero Shannons.
pub const fn one() -> Capacity
[src]
Capacity of one Shannon.
pub const fn shannons(val: u64) -> Capacity
[src]
Views the capacity as Shannons.
pub fn bytes(val: usize) -> Result<Capacity, Error>
[src]
Views the capacity as CKBytes.
pub fn as_u64(self) -> u64
[src]
Views the capacity as Shannons.
pub fn safe_add<C>(self, rhs: C) -> Result<Capacity, Error> where
C: AsCapacity,
[src]
C: AsCapacity,
Adds self and rhs and checks overflow error.
pub fn safe_sub<C>(self, rhs: C) -> Result<Capacity, Error> where
C: AsCapacity,
[src]
C: AsCapacity,
Subtracts self and rhs and checks overflow error.
pub fn safe_mul<C>(self, rhs: C) -> Result<Capacity, Error> where
C: AsCapacity,
[src]
C: AsCapacity,
Multiplies self and rhs and checks overflow error.
pub fn safe_mul_ratio(self, ratio: Ratio) -> Result<Capacity, Error>
[src]
Multiplies self with a ratio and checks overflow error.
